Experience a blend of roots and elegance with our pochampally soft silk sarees at Gulbhahar. The detailed Ikat weaving technique, a hallmark of Pochampally crafts, adorns these sarees with rich patterns that dance across the fabric, capturing the eye and heart alike. Each piece is not just an outfit but a canvas of artisanal dedication. The pochampally soft silk sarees stand out for their use of natural dyes, which lend them an unmatched vibrancy and depth that synthetic alternatives cannot achieve. The way begins with hand-dyeing threads before weaving, ensuring that each stripe and dot is exactly placed to create a masterpiece on fabric. This way results in a visually captivating effect one of a kind only to Ikat. 2Cultural Value: Woven into Festivals and Rituals

The 'pochampally soft silk saree' is not just a garment but an integral part of South Indian culture. It adorns women during weddings, festivals like Bonalu and Bathukamma, and religious ceremonies such as grihapravesham. Its bright colors and graceful patterns add a touch of elegance to these celebrations, making it a symbol of cultural pride.

What are some traditional ways to style pochampally soft silk sarees for family gatherings and pujas?

A

For family gatherings and pujas, drape the pochampally soft silk saree in the classic Nivi style. Add a touch of elegance with a decorative pin or brooch on your pallu, which also keeps it secure during rituals. Complete the look with traditional jhumkas and a bindi for a modest yet radiant appearance.
